@charset "gb2312";
* {margin: 0px; padding: 0px; font-size:12px;}
body{font-size:12px; color:#333; text-align:center;}
a:link, a:visited, a:active{color:#333; text-decoration:none;}
a:hover{color:#000; text-decoration:underline;}
p{line-height:18px;}

.twhite, .twhite a:link, .twhite a:visited, .twhite a:hover, .twhite a:active{color:#fff;}
.tred, .tred a:link, .tred a:visited, .tred a:active{color:#c00;}
.t14{font-size:14px;}
.mar_b1{margin-bottom:1px;}
.mar_b7{margin-bottom:7px;}
.mar_b15{margin-bottom:15px;}
.mar_t7{margin-top:7px;}
.b_red{border:1px solid #D5D5D5;}
.bbgray{border-bottom:1px dashed #ccc;}

.wrap{width:980px; margin:0 auto;}
.nav{text-align:left; background:url(gl_mtit.gif) repeat-x center;}
.nav td{text-align:left; font-size:12px; color:#fff;}
.nav td a:link, .nav td a:visited, .nav td a:active{color:#fff; text-decoration:none;}
.nav td a:hover{color:#FFFF66; text-decoration:none;}
.stit{text-align:left; text-indent:20px; font-size:14px; font-weight:bold; color:#fff; letter-spacing:1px; background:#c00 url(zt_xagc_stit.gif) no-repeat center;}
.list td{border-bottom:1px dashed #ccc;}
.list td a:link, .slist td a:visited, .slist td a:active{color:#333333; text-decoration:none;}
.list td a:hover{color:#FF210F; text-decoration:underline;}

.mtit{text-align:left; text-indent:18px; font-size:14px; font-weight:bold; color:#fff;letter-spacing:1px; background:#245095 url(zt_xagc_mtit.gif) repeat-x center;}
.mb2 {border-bottom:#245095 2px solid; }
ul.xgsp{width:96%; height:25px; margin:8px 0 8px 0;;}
ul.xgsp li{list-style-type:none; width:10%; height:25x; line-height:25px; float:left;}
ul.xgsp li p{line-height:24px; font-weight:bold; color:#c00;}
ul.xgsp li p a:link, ul.xgsp li p a:visited, ul.xgsp li p a:active{color:#c00;}

.dqwz{
	text-align:left;
	text-indent:24px;
	color:#c00;
	height: 23px;
	line-height: 23px;
	background:url(ico4.gif) no-repeat 8px 45%;
	border-bottom:1px solid #d64c00;
}
.dqwz a:link, .dqwz a:visited, .dqwz a:active{color:#c00; text-decoration:none; padding-left:4px; padding-right:4px;}
.dqwz a:hover{text-decoration:underline;}

/*--Ï¸ÀÀ--*/
.xl_tit{font-size:22px; font-weight:bold; color:#c00; text-align:center;}
td.xl_body{font-size:14px; line-height:28px;}

.ft{margin:8px auto; padding:8px 0; line-height:22px; color:#fff; text-align:center;}
.ft a{color:#fff;}
.ft .ft_subNav{margin-bottom:8px;}
.ft .ft_subNav td{font-weight:bold;}